Token Parameters and Purpose
The CESS token is issued on the BNB Smart Chain under the BEP-20 standard. The total supply of the token is capped at 10 billion, with 3.5 billion tokens entering circulation initially. 45% of the total supply is dedicated to incentivizing storage node operators. The CESS token serves multiple purposes within the network, including covering data storage fees and enabling governance participation.
Capabilities of CESS Network
Built on the Substrate framework, the CESS Network is a high-performance Layer-1 blockchain focused on decentralized physical infrastructure. It supports scalable and privacy-first data storage, making it suitable for sectors like AI, Web3, and decentralized science.
